The most prevalent issue with the '09 and up 110's has been lifters failing and taking out various components, or the entire engine.  If you have the extended service plan and have not made mods to the engine, you can just ride it until something happens.  If you want to be proactive and don't mind spending the money, my personal opinion is to examine the cam chest for lifter wear, oil pump wear, and cam chain shoes.  If you're doing that, replace the lifters with something like the S&S and be done with it.

You should not HAVE to do this to a $38,000 bike, but that is the reality of owning a modern HD Twin Cam.  Some people can ride them for 50K and not have a minutes trouble, but there have been too many reports of lifter failures around the 30K mark to make me comfortable with just ignoring it.

I'm at 33,000 miles now replacing lifters, tensioners and chains, cams, oil pump, and cam plate on my 2010 SEUltra.
Inner primary tensioner shoe was worn out as was the chain and rear exhaust lifter roller was bad..  No noises, no loss of oil pressure and ran fine-just microscopic metal shavings on magnetic oil drain plug was the warning sign.
